RN, Clinical Supervisor | Obstetrics and Nursery Unit
About the role
The Obstetrics and Nursery Unit is seeking a Clinical Supervisor to join their team. Applications are due by July 10th, 2026.
Responsibilities
- Provide consistent leadership support across all shifts, enhancing team engagement and ensuring easy access to your next-level leader.
- Problem-solve, address work needs, and respond to questions and concerns in real time.
- Lead daily operations, collaborate closely with the Clinical Manager, and guide a team of caregivers on the Obstetrics and Nursery Unit.
- Work an hourly position in a 0.75 - 0.9 fte. Positions will be 12-hour night shifts. In addition, 8 hours of administrative time will be allotted each pay period.
- Serve as Charge RN during scheduled shifts and ensure smooth daily operation of the unit.
- Support staff through problem-solving, sustaining change, and responding to ideas and concerns in real time.
- Support staff development, performance management, and adherence to quality standards.
- Provide follow-up on quality and safety events.
- Lead approximately 10-15 RN direct reports and manage performance.
Qualifications
- A minimum of 2 years RN experience in Obstetrics.
- Charge Nurse experience preferred.
- Associate degree in Nursing (minimum).
- Active RN license in Wisconsin.
- BLS certification for healthcare providers.

Emplify Health is comprised of two of the Midwest’s most respected healthcare systems, Bellin Health and Gundersen Health System. As a not-for-profit, patient-centered healthcare network, we have headquarters in Green Bay and La Crosse, Wisconsin. Our extensive network includes 11 hospitals and more than 100 clinics, serving 67 cities and rural communities across Wisconsin, Iowa, Minnesota and Michigan’s Upper Peninsula. With over 4,500 dedicated nurses and providers, we are committed to delivering primary, specialty and emergency care, along with innovative medical education programs.
